This step now runs purge synchronously before artifact promotion. Confirm the CDN invalidation completes (status: flushed) before promoting. All promoted bundles must be re-signed after purge, since cached signatures from the prior release are untrusted per the postmortem findings. Security review should confirm the key fingerprint matches the registry entry. Re-sign the manifest with the deploy key shown below.

deploy key for hahip-fafof: bky4_jGYE

Handover — FormulaPit sandbox, from Dren to on-call. User formulas now run in the Quillbox interpreter with a 200ms kill timer. Watch the evaluator queue; if it backs up past 500, restart the pit-worker pods. Do not disable the AST allowlist, even for VIP tenants. If the sealed recovery vault needs opening during an incident, use the passphrase below.

vault phrase of tagag-fawef = lammir-ulaiel-oliax-belox-eliox-ulaok-gilael-norys-holox-fenir

Runbook: Vextra Lift Simulator, dispatch replay. Before restarting the simulator, drain the pending-call queue and confirm the floor-state cache is flushed; a stale cache will cause phantom car assignments on floors above twelve. Restart the dispatcher service first, then the visualizer, never the reverse. Verify that replayed scenarios match the recorded hall-call log exactly. Record every restart in the maintenance ledger, and note the trace token emitted below.

build token for tajeg-bajep: htk14_409ba9df6b8acb